资源简介:
This dataset has the following contents.
1.The amount of impurities, organic matter, and mineral were measured by the following method. After the samples were dried (60 degreeC, 24-48 hours)(EO-450V, ETTAS, Japan) and weighed, they were combusted for 5hour at 500 degreeC in an electric furnace(SSTR-13R, ISUZU, Japan). After weighed, they were recombusted for 1hour at 1000 degreeC.
2.Major chemical solute concentrations were measured using an ion chromatography system (ICS-1100, Thermofisher, USA). For anion analysis, we used guard and separator columns (Ion Pac AG12 A and AS12 A, Thermo-fisher, USA) with an eluent of 2.7 mM Na2CO3 and 0.3 mM NaHCO3, the flow rate of which was set at 1.5 mL min-1. For cation analysis, we used guard and separator columns (Ion Pac CG12 A and CS12 A, Thermo-fisher, USA) with an eluent of 20 mM methanesulfonic acid as an eluent with a flow rate of 1.0 mL min-1.
3.Pigment concentration were measured using a high-performance liquid chromatography (HPLC) (SHIMADZU)
